Mission

Providing services designed to help older and disabled adults remain in their homes and communities for as long as possible.

About

SAAA serves residents in the counties of Clarke, Frederick, Page, Shenandoah and Warren and the city of Winchester comprising a service area of 1,652 miles. Meals on Wheels provided 44,853 meals to homebound older adults; 21,145 trips were provided to the senior centers where older adults received a nutritious meal containing 1/3 of the daily minimum requirements for seniors (27,244 total) and to participate in wellness activities and educational programs which focused on legal issues, scams, insurance education, medical topics, etc.; Welltran provided 9,346 trips for non-emergency transportation to medical appointments and essential errands; through VICAP (insurance counseling) SAAA saved $79,843 in prescription costs for seniors; and 7,980 contacts received information and resources for services relating to older adults.

Interesting data from their 2020 990 filing

The non-profit's aim, as indicated in the filing, is “The shenandoah area agency on aging (saaa) provides and coordinatesprograms and services which promote the independence, dignity, healthand well being of senior and disabled persons. saaa serves the counties of clarke, frederick, page, shenandoah, warren and the city of winchester. under the older americans act, saaa provides service to the community for persons age 60 and older with an emphasis on low income, frail and minority older persons.”.

When referring to its functions, they were specified as: “Providing services designed to help older and disabled adults remain in their homes and communities for as long as possible.”.

  • The non-profit has reported their operating state as VA, as required by law.
  • As stated in the filing, the non-profit's address in 2020 was 207 MOSBY LANE, FRONT ROYAL, VA, 22630.
  • The non-profit's form reports a total of 57 employees as of 2020.
  • Is not a private foundation.
  • Expenses are greater than $1,000,000.
  • Revenue is greater than $1,000,000.
  • Revenue less expenses is $379,650.
  • The organization has 11 independent voting members.
  • The organization was formed in 1975.
  • The organization pays $1,427,982 in salary, compensation, and benefits to its employees.
  • The organization pays $52,345 in fundraising expenses.
